Transaction 86714af4298328f37e390df294514c84944fb1522885f6b961d68b2e7f613ce5
1 Input
1 Output
-
86714af4298328f37e390df294514c84944fb1522885f6b961d68b2e7f613ce5:0
- value
- 23236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ec07378a2de3eae62620bd06ad6638816c3821f7 OP_EQUAL
- address
- 3PD23FwPGkESPf3VXqpeMtDstvcmgxVXSe